1. Black Pepper – The King of Spices
Often called the “Black Gold” of India, black pepper is one of the most traded spices in the world. Known for its sharp, pungent flavor, it enhances soups, curries, and salads. Black pepper also stimulates digestion, boosts metabolism, and improves nutrient absorption. Adding a pinch to your morning tea or lemon water can help detoxify the body naturally.
2. Cumin Seeds – The Earthy Essential
Cumin is one of the most versatile and best spices in India, loved for its warm, earthy aroma. Used in tempering dals, curries, and rice dishes, cumin also helps with digestion and bloating. Roasted cumin powder adds depth to raitas, chaats, and gravies, making it a must-have in every Indian kitchen.
3. Cardamom – The Queen of Aroma
Known for its sweet and floral fragrance, cardamom adds a royal touch to both desserts and savory dishes. From masala chai to biryanis, its flavor is unmistakable. Beyond taste, cardamom aids in digestion, freshens breath, and helps balance acidity. This tiny pod packs powerful health benefits that make it one of the best whole spices in India.
4. Cloves – The Healing Spice
Cloves are known for their intense aroma and medicinal value. Used in curries, pulao, and even desserts, they bring warmth and richness to recipes. Clove oil is a traditional remedy for toothache, while clove tea is great for relieving colds and congestion, making it a perfect winter spice.
5. Cinnamon – The Sweet Comfort
Cinnamon, with its sweet-spicy flavor, is a favorite in both Indian and international cuisines. It enhances curries, desserts, teas, and even coffee. Cinnamon is rich in antioxidants and helps regulate blood sugar levels. Its distinctive aroma makes it one of the most cherished and best spices in India for both health and taste.
6. Mustard Seeds – The Flavor Enhancer
Mustard seeds are small but mighty when it comes to flavor. Used for tempering dals and curries, they add a sharp, nutty taste. Mustard oil, extracted from these seeds, is widely used in Indian cooking for its bold flavor and health benefits. It improves circulation and boosts immunity just perfect for cold weather.
7. Fenugreek Seeds – The Hidden Gem
Fenugreek (methi) seeds are often underestimated but play a crucial role in Indian cooking. Used in pickles, curries, and spice blends, they bring a subtle bitterness that balances rich flavors. Fenugreek supports digestion, helps control blood sugar, and improves hair health.
8. Coriander Seeds – The Citrusy Touch
Coriander seeds are a staple in Indian kitchens, lending a mild citrusy flavor to gravies, lentils, and spice blends. When roasted and ground, they form the base of many masalas. Rich in antioxidants, coriander helps in detoxification and maintaining healthy cholesterol levels.
9. Fennel Seeds – The Refreshing Finisher
Known for their sweet aroma, fennel seeds are used in curries, desserts, and beverages. They act as a natural mouth freshener and aid digestion after meals. Fennel is also cooling for the body, making it a refreshing spice for summer use.
